Default Trojan Horse Dropper Delf.3.L

I have received several warnings from AVG that the Trojan
horse Dropper Delf.3.L has infected
C:\Temp\Installer"1.exe and C:\Temp\Installer2exe
AVG advised it could not heal so items were moved to Virus
Vault.
Can this trojan horse be cleansed from my computer and
permanently removed? If so, how?
It is severely hampering my ability to get into Internet
Explorer and has slowed my computer down dramatically.

1) Download the following two items...

Trend Sysclean Package
http://www.trendmicro.com/download/dcs.asp

Latest Trend signature files.
http://www.trendmicro.com/download/pattern.asp

Create a directory.
On drive "C:\"
(e.g., "c:\New Folder")

Download sysclean.com and place it in that directory.
Dowload the signature files (pattern files) by obtaining the ZIP file.
For example; lpt186.zip

Extract the contents of the ZIP file and place the contents in the same directory as
sysclean.com.

2) Disable System Restore
http://vil.nai.com/vil/SystemHelpDoc...SysRestore.htm
3) Reboot your PC into Safe Mode
4) Using Sysclean, perform a Full Scan of your platform and clean/delete
any infectors found.
5) Restart your PC and perform a "final" Full Scan of your platform using Sysclean
6) Re-enable System Restore and re-apply any System Restore preferences,
(e.g. HD space to use suggested 400 ~ 600MB),
7) Reboot your PC.
8) Create a new Restore point
9) Please report back your results
